Control Module: Service and Repair

REMOVAL
1. Remove control top panel.
2. Remove transmission control selector dial bezel retaining screws.
3. Lift bezel and disconnect transmission control switch electrical connector from indicator/bulb transmission control switch wire harness.
4. Loosen set screw in forward face of transmission range selector lever knob using an Allen wrench.
5. Remove transmission range selector lever knob and shroud by depressing shift knob button and holding while up firmly. Use caution so as not to lose button and spring.
6. Remove shroud from knob.
7. Remove transmission control switch from knob.

INSTALLATION
1. Follow removal procedure in reverse order.
2. Fully seat the shift knob by gently installing with a rubber mallet.
3. Tighten bezel retaining screws to 2 Nm (17 inch lbs.).
4. Tighten knob set screw.
5. Check the transmission range selector lever for proper operation, make sure the shifter locks in PARK and OVERDRIVE positions.
